Latest Patents

Wenk holds a patent for a sulfur fortified gypsum granule. This invention is designed for agricultural applications, providing a timed release of sulfate nutrients in the soil. The granule comprises a combination of at least about 5 percent by weight of elemental sulfur and a major proportion of calcium sulfate. This combination is roll pressure compacted at a mixture temperature of about 110°F to 230°F to form hard granular shapes.
